Build the appearance and user interface of the company’s digital platforms, ensuring a seamless digital interface from a customer’s point of view;
Be responsible for the digital platform’s user-facing code and the architecture of the user experience, working closely with designers to bring wireframes from development to delivery;
Collaborate with back-end developers and UI/UX designers to improve usability;
Actively provide recommendations and codified solutions to influence the design of the platform;
Be responsible for determining the structure and design of web pages, striking a balance between functional and aesthetic design and ensuring the web design is optimized for mobile pages;
Maintain and constantly improve website development while optimizing application for smooth application usage.
Job Requirement
Experience in Angular 2+, TypeScript, modules, components, services and dependency injections (minimum 1 year working on Angular 2+ on real projects);
Experience in HTML/HTML5, CSS3, SAAS/LESS, JavaScript, Typescript;
Knowledge of RESTful Web services/API and using GIT experience is a plus;
Understanding of performance testing and optimization techniques;
Good communication skills and ability to work within a team;
Experience with Git and Gitflow;
Hands-on experience with cloud technology such as Azure, AWS is a plus;
Work with the latest frontend technologies; cross-functional teams including UI/UX designers, product managers, and other software engineers; middle-tier developers to help integrate application user interfaces with server-side Web APIs;
Cooperate with the back-end developer in the process of building the RESTful API.